Denied
The Board denied the claims for service connection for lower lumbar disability, upper respiratory disability, and bilateral hearing loss as there was no evidence of a current diagnosis.
The deciding factor: There is no competent evidence of a current disability or indication that the claimed disabilities are associated with the Veteran's active service.
